  • A virtuosic setting by Polish composer Michał Ziółkowski (b. 1991) of the Goliardic ode to drinking, 'In Taberna', popularised by Carl Orff as one of the movements in his 'Carmina Burana'.
    This is the encore performance from Cuore's 'Mirabilia' concert on 27th April 2024, at which we were privileged to give the Irish premiere, conducted by Amy Ryan. linktr.ee/Cuor...
    'In Taberna' was commissioned by Małgorzata Podzielny and the Rondo Vocal Ensemble, Wroclaw in early 2022. Score published by Walton in 2024:

    'In taberna quando sumus' (‘when we are in the tavern’) begins as a militaristic account of the immoral acts of the inebriated crowd, and the march soon descends into anarchy with a list of merrymakers joining in the mischief: included are mistress, master, priest, pauper, men, women, white, black, the Pope, old ladies, mothers, children, merchants, Christians, the smart, and the lazy. The composer writes: “In my imagination, the piece is a fusion of primal energy, irony, and dark grotesque, envisioning an ecstatic celebration akin to a lively party at Bacchus’ house.”. He fuses percussive lyrics, energetic rhythms and sometimes almost drunken modulations to capture this raucous mood.
